Sl.11 15.01.2026 Court No.19 BP WPA 567 of 2026
Sarwar Ahmed Khan -versus- The State of West Bengal & Ors.
Ms. Sulagna Bhattacharya ..for the petitioner
Mr. Chandi Charan De, Ld. Addl. Govt. Pleader Ms. Saswati Chatterjee ..for the State Mr. Sanjay Saha Mr. Raju Mondal ..for the respondent no.4
Mr. Md. T.M. Siddiqui, Sr. Advocate Ms. Richa Pramanik ..for the respondent nos. 5,6 and 9
The learned advocate appearing for the petitioner submits that she has received instructions from her client to withdraw this writ petition with liberty to move afresh on the self same cause of action. The written instruction given by the petitioner to his learned advocate on record is taken on record. The State, the Corporation and the private respondent nos. 5, 6 and 9 are represented by their respective learned advocates. On the prayer of the learned advocate for the petitioner, the writ petition stands dismissed as withdrawn with liberty to the petitioner to file afresh on the self same cause of action.
(Hiranmay Bhattacharyya, J.)
